WORK LOCATION & SCHEDULE
Multiple positions will be located across Alabama, Georgia, and/or Mississippi Hybrid work schedule (both in-office and telecommute) No relocation assistance will be available. Travel would be up to 50%POSITION SUMMARY
This testing specialist position handles overseeing the overall administration of the craft, knowledge, and skills (CK&S) testing system. This includes the maintenance of the record keeping system and the maintenance and accurate insertion of information in the computer system relative to test items and individual candidate records. The testing specialist will work in coordination with the Labor Relations department on job vacancies and job qualifications. They are responsible for designing, developing, and revising tests as job requirements and technologies change.
In addition they will track and analyze exam data to determine trends, identify and rectify possible problems, train evaluators on how to administer the written exams, complete the paperwork for the practical portions of the exams, ensure that the study guides are developed and posted to the website, as well as develop and maintain the three year training needs assessments with the help of the plant provided subject matter experts (SMEs) and Training Coordinators.
